An AP article in the Salt Lake City publication Nov. 26, 2006
named "Desert News" quoted below:

YUMA, Ariz. -- The population of desert bighorn sheep on the
Kofa National Wildlife Refuge near Yuma in southwestern Arizona has
plummeted, a recently completed survey shows.

The survey estimated the sheep population at 390, down by 230 animals
from the last survey estimate of 620 in 2003 and fewer than half the
812 sheep estimated in 2000.

The numbers mean that the decline in bighorn sheep on the refuge seen
in 2003 continues and that those numbers may have reached or are close
to the lowest levels recorded.

U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service officials pointed to drought and possibly
predatory mountain lions as the likeliest contributors to the decline.
